What does a business systems integration manager do?

A Business Systems Integration Manager oversees the planning, coordination, and implementation of integrating different business software systems and technologies within an organization. They work closely with various departments to ensure that data flows seamlessly between platforms, processes are optimized, and business objectives are supported by technology. Their responsibilities often include managing integration projects, troubleshooting system issues, and collaborating with IT and business stakeholders to ensure successful outcomes. This role is critical for organizations looking to improve efficiency and maintain competitive advantage through effective technology use.

What are some typical challenges a business systems integration manager faces when aligning disparate systems across departments?

Business Systems Integration Managers often encounter challenges such as bridging communication gaps between IT and business units, managing data consistency, and dealing with legacy systems that may not be compatible with new technologies. Additionally, coordinating project timelines and ensuring all stakeholders are aligned can be complex, especially in large organizations. Successful managers rely on strong project management skills and a collaborative approach to ensure seamless integration while minimizing disruption to daily operations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a business systems integration man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Business Systems Integration Manager, you need expertise in IT systems, process analysis, project management, and a relevant degree such as computer science or information systems. Familiarity with ERP platforms, middleware solutions, API integration tools, and certifications like PMP or ITIL are typically required. Exceptional problem-solving, leadership, and communication skills help manage cross-functional teams and stakeholder expectations. These skills are crucial for ensuring seamless integration projects that maximize operational efficiency and business value.

What is the difference between Business Systems Integration Manager vs Business Analyst?

AspectBusiness Systems Integration ManagerBusiness Analyst
Primary FocusOversees integration of business systems and technology solutionsAnalyzes business needs and recommends solutions
Required SkillsSystems integration, project management, technical knowledgeRequirements gathering, process analysis, communication
Work EnvironmentIT departments, project teams, cross-functional groupsBusiness units, project teams, client interactions
CertificationsIT certifications (e.g., PMP, systems integration certifications)Business analysis certifications (e.g., CBAP, PMI-PBA)

The Business Systems Integration Manager focuses on integrating various business systems and ensuring seamless technology implementation, often requiring technical expertise and project management skills. In contrast, the Business Analyst primarily analyzes business processes and requirements to recommend solutions. Both roles collaborate closely but serve different functions within projects.
